Chelsea front runners ahead of Manchester United for Jobe Bellingham
According to CaughtOffside, Chelsea are emerging as the front-runners in the pursuit of Sunderland’s Jobe Bellingham.
That is despite strong interest from United, Arsenal and Tottenham.
The 19-year-old midfielder has made a big impression in the Championship this season.
He has showcased strength, versatility, and intelligence well beyond his years.
Bellingham’s name carries weight thanks to his brother Jude’s incredible rise.
However his performances for Sunderland are starting to stand on their own.
He has operated in several midfield roles this term.
Often providing physicality, composure, and attacking drive for a Sunderland side that continues to develop young players.
Chelsea’s interest is no surprise given their clear emphasis on recruiting top youth talent in recent windows.
Their project, which leans heavily on promising stars like Cole Palmer and Enzo Fernandez, could offer Bellingham a clearer route into the Premier League than some of their rivals.

Chelsea are yet to make a formal approach.
However their recruitment team views Bellingham as an ideal long-term addition.
German giants Borussia Dortmund and Bayer Leverkusen have also shown interest, continuing the Bellingham family’s strong connection with the Bundesliga.
Sunderland are reluctant to sell.
Ultimately, growing pressure and the likelihood of formal bids from Premier League clubs could force their hand.
From a United perspective, Bellingham fits the mould of a player who could support Kobbie Mainoo in midfield.
While offering flexibility across Amorim’s double pivot or advanced roles.
If Chelsea act quickly, United may be forced into a difficult position.
Either matching a proposal or pivoting to alternative targets as their INEOS-backed rebuild continues.
